Sourcing guidance for Construction Head Pan Factory
What are the key material specifications to consider when sourcing construction head pans?
Buyers should prioritize High-Density Polyethylene (HDPE) or recycled rubber-plastic composites for durability. For metal variants, galvanized steel is essential to prevent rust. Ensure the material thickness is at least 2.0mm to 3.5mm to withstand the weight of wet concrete, mortar, or debris without cracking or deforming under heavy loads.
Which quality standards and certifications should a professional factory possess?
A reliable factory should be ISO 9001 certified to ensure consistent production quality. For products intended for the European market, check for REACH compliance regarding chemical safety in plastics. Additionally, look for suppliers who provide load-bearing test reports and impact resistance certifications to ensure worker safety on-site.
How can I evaluate the ergonomic design and functionality of a head pan?
Focus on the rim design; a reinforced, wide-rolled edge provides better grip and structural rigidity. The base should be flat and thickened to prevent tipping and premature wear. For 'head pans' specifically used for manual portage, the curvature of the bottom must be optimized for balance and comfort to reduce the risk of neck and shoulder strain for workers.

Cross-Border Procurement & Risk Management for Construction Supplies
How can I mitigate quality risks when purchasing in bulk from overseas?
Always request a pre-production sample and a mass production sample for comparison. Utilize third-party inspection services (like SGS or Intertek) to conduct a During Production Check (DUPRO) or a Final Random Inspection (FRI) before the balance payment is made. This ensures the batch consistency of plastic density and weight.
What is the most cost-effective shipping strategy for construction head pans?
Since head pans are stackable but bulky, they are 'volume cargo.' To optimize costs, ensure the supplier uses efficient nesting/stacking methods to maximize the quantity per cubic meter. For large orders, FCL (Full Container Load) is significantly more economical than LCL. Negotiate FOB (Free On Board) terms to maintain control over your international freight forwarding and local port charges.

What should I consider regarding international trade policies and duties?
Check the HS Code (typically 3926.90 for plastic articles or 7326.90 for steel) against your country's tariff schedule. Be aware of anti-dumping duties that some regions impose on specific plastic or steel products from China. Ensure the factory provides a Certificate of Origin (CO), which may qualify you for preferential tariff rates under specific trade agreements.
